Android vs iOS

Android and iOS are sprinting for the first position. If I were asked what to choose between the two, the quick answer comes as iOS products. However, today the line between Android and iOS is rapidly blurring. With success of Samsung Galaxy S4 brand identity of Android is growing. It is also necessary to know that Android and iOS are not the only players, but they are definitely dominant in the mobile space. Android is most commonly used smartphone with many different mobile brands and on the flipside iOS is only used on Apple devices. The market share in the US is much closer whereas in other countries like India, Android dominates the market.
With the launch of iOS 7, the race is now raging rigorously. Android too is rumoured to launch Android 4.4 KitKat this October along with Nexus 5 and Nexus 11. The features of the Android will be confirmed with its launch. As per the current status, Mobile expert Steve Cheney suggests that iOS7 advancements put iOS 7 around 18 to 24 months ahead of Android.
iPhone 5C and iPhone 5S has been launched and will hit the store on September 28, 2013. One is cheaper than never before and other is faster than never before. Apple’s new 64-bit A7 processor is 2 times faster than ever, delivering a 2X on CPU and 2X on GPU and levelling the processing requirement of Mac apps with iPhone.
If iOS boasts of its dedicated game centre (not available with android), flash and Java support is installed only in Android. iOS is far ahead with its 250,000 apps as compared to 70,000 Android apps.

Check Out The Features Of upcoming IPhone 5c

The Apple incorporation has launched 2 iPhones this year, one faster than never before other cheaper than never before. Tim Cook, CEO Apple Inc, announces the launch of iPhone 5S and iPhone 5C at California. iPhone 5C will hit the stores on September 28, 2013 with 5 stunning colour. iPhone 5C is priced at 99$.
The Design:
iPhone 5C is simple yet more colourful, more sensual and more capable. The surface of the iPhone is continuous and seamless creating meaningful and significant design. The colour of the home screen and wallpapers are designed to match the exterior. Unlike other plastic phones, iPhone has steel reinforced structure attached to outer shell in single pieces that makes it solid to hold and durable. The plastic iPhone goes through multiple finishing processes for incredibly glossy touch. Immense care has been taken on how the iPhone feels in hand.


The Features:
The energy efficient A6 chip ensure the iPhone 5C is available for whole day without signalling low battery. One can browse all the features and apps of iPhone without worrying about the battery life. There are upto 13 LTE bands, more than any other smart phone, which enables faster browsing, downloading and uploading files.  The 8MP iSight with 5 element lens clicks the high resolution shots that will restore your memories and bring to life when seen again. Users can test their creativity with the New Camera app that comes with 8 live filters applied before or after the picture has been captured. iPhone 5C comes with 1080p HD video that has 3X zoom to capture the shoot precisely. Video image stabilization and face detection are few added features.
iOS 7 is an interface that is more fluid and fast. Control Centre, AirDrop for iOS and multitasking are some of the features of iOS 7. iOS 7 is designed to experience the fluid touch and easy navigation.
